The Big House 3 was a Super Smash Bros. Melee and Project M national tournament held in Ann Arbor, Michigan, on October 12th-13th, 2013, hosted by Juggleguy. It is the most recent in the Big House series of tournament events, following The Big House 2.

Melee ruleset
- 4 stock, 8:00 time limit
- Items OFF
- Ties after the time limit are determined by stocks, then by percentage.
- Master Hand is banned.
- Wobbling is banned.
- Stalling with Jigglypuff's Rising Pound or Peach's Peach Bomber used against the wall repeatedly is banned.
- Glitches such as the Ice Climbers' freeze glitch and Mewtwo's soul stunner are banned.
- Dave's Stupid Rule: A stage that a player has won on in a set cannot be counterpicked unless the opponent agrees.
- Stage strike from neutrals for the first match of the set in "1221" fashion:
- First player strikes one stage.
- Second player strikes the next two stages.
- First player strikes one stage.
- After each match:
- Winner announces stage ban (except in best-of-5 sets)
- Loser chooses counterpick stage
- Winner chooses their character
- Loser chooses their character

Project M ruleset
- 4 stock, 8:00 minute timer
- All items set to OFF and item frequency set to NONE
- Input Assist set to OFF.
- Ties after the time limit are determined by stocks, then by percentage.
- Dave's Stupid Rule: A stage that a player has won on in a set cannot be counterpicked unless the opponent agrees.
- Stage strike from starters for the first match of the set in "122112" fashion:
- First player strikes one stage.
- Second player strikes the next two stages.
- First player strikes the next two stages.
- Second player strikes one stage.
- After each match:
- Winner announces two (2) stage bans
- Loser chooses counterpick stage
- Winner chooses their character
- Loser chooses their character

Trivia
- The Big House 3 marks the first time a Project M character was made available to play before its official release (the character being Roy).
- Mewtwo was also announced to join the Project M roster at the event, following the Project M top eight matches.
- The Big House 3 partnered with VGBootCamp, East Point Pictures, and Melee It On Me to present the "The Smash Brothers" documentary premiere.
- Episodes of the documentary were released concurrently with the tournament after the premiere.
- With 172 Melee entrants, The Big House 3 became the biggest Midwest Melee tournament since MELEE-FC Diamond in 2007.
- With 90 Project M entrants, The Big House 3 became the second-biggest Project M tournament of all-time, behind MELEE-FC10R's 105 entrants in 2012.
